Logo customizationYou can upload your logo when you create your site by using the Basic Visual Setup Wizard or by accessing the Logo settings under Settings -> Look and Feel -> Basic Setup -> Logo Uploading your logoTo upload your logo, click on the browse button and navigate to the folder on your computer where your logo is stored:
When you upload your logo, if it does not fit your current header size, it will be automatically resized. A preview of your site is shown in the lower portion of your web browser. You can drag and drop your logo so that it is displayed anywhere on the header that you wish. You can also re-size your logo by clicking and dragging the sides of the logo To accept the changes to your logo and its position, you can click either:
Clicking [Cancel] will take you out of the wizard and back to the Settings screen. None of your changes will be saved. For advanced settings, please see Page header customization. Notes on logo uploadProblem: images are not shown in File Management / Insert picture (you can only see file names) and are not displayed on your Wild Apricot website This can happen if your images use CMYK color space instead of RGB one. Normally web images are saved with RBG color space and images meant for printing are saved with CMYK color space. Some systems only support images with RGB color space, not CMYK.
